Pentagon Airlifts Microreactor as Trump Fast-Tracks Mobile Nuclear Power

The US military has successfully completed a landmark airlift of a small nuclear reactor, marking a pivotal shift in tactical energy logistics. This operation serves as the opening salvo in a broader White House initiative to bypass traditional regulatory hurdles and rapidly deploy micro-nuclear technology across global military installations.

NVIDIA and INL Launch Genesis Mission to Fast-Track AI-Driven Nuclear Energy

Idaho National Laboratory and NVIDIA have launched the Genesis Mission, a strategic partnership to integrate advanced artificial intelligence into nuclear reactor design and deployment. By leveraging high-performance computing and digital twin technology, the initiative aims to drastically reduce the multi-year timelines and high costs currently hindering the expansion of carbon-free nuclear power.
